ST62 SXF is a 2012 Fiat Punto Evo in White with a 1,368c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.8%.

Across all 2012 Fiat Punto Evo models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.6% with a typical mileage of 54,662 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Fiat Punto Evo fails its MOT is coil spring broken, accounting for 1,305 recorded failures. If you're considering buying ST62 SXF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Fiat Punto Evo typically stays on UK roads for around 16 years. At 14 years old, this Fiat Punto Evo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
